It’s the tail end of the big, bad 1980s in Hollywood, and the party has been raging. Aqua Net, Lycra and Heavy Metal flow freely at one of the Sunset Strip's last legendary venues. Amidst the madness, aspiring rock star (and resident toilet cleaner) Drew longs to take the stage as the next big thing. He also longs for small-town girl Sherri, fresh off the bus from Kansas with stars in her eyes. However, the rock 'n' roll fairy tale is about to end when developers sweep into town with plans to turn the fabled Strip into just another capitalist strip mall. Can Drew, Sherri and the gang save the strip—and themselves—before it's too late? Only the music of hit bands Styx, Journey, Bon Jovi, Whitesnake and more can hold the answer.
